Kristiyan Kostadinov a787f78074 test: clean up internal testing utilities (#42177)
We have some internal proxies for all of the Jasmine functions, as well as some other helpers. This code hasn't been touched in more than 5 years, it can lead to confusion and it isn't really necessary since the same can be achieved using Jasmine.

These changes remove most of the code and clean up our existing unit tests.

PR Close #42177

describe('content type detection', () => {
const baseReq = new HttpRequest('POST', '/test', null);
it('handles a null body', () => {
expect(baseReq.detectContentTypeHeader()).toBeNull();
});
it('doesn\'t associate a content type with ArrayBuffers', () => {
const req = baseReq.clone({body: new ArrayBuffer(4)});
expect(req.detectContentTypeHeader()).toBeNull();
});
it('handles strings as text', () => {
const req = baseReq.clone({body: 'hello world'});
expect(req.detectContentTypeHeader()).toBe('text/plain');
});
it('handles arrays as json', () => {
const req = baseReq.clone({body: ['a', 'b']});
expect(req.detectContentTypeHeader()).toBe('application/json');
});
it('handles numbers as json', () => {
const req = baseReq.clone({body: 314159});
expect(req.detectContentTypeHeader()).toBe('application/json');
});
it('handles objects as json', () => {
const req = baseReq.clone({body: {data: 'test data'}});
expect(req.detectContentTypeHeader()).toBe('application/json');
});
it('handles boolean as json', () => {
const req = baseReq.clone({body: true});
expect(req.detectContentTypeHeader()).toBe('application/json');
});
});
describe('body serialization', () => {
const baseReq = new HttpRequest('POST', '/test', null);
it('handles a null body', () => {
expect(baseReq.serializeBody()).toBeNull();
});
it('passes ArrayBuffers through', () => {
const body = new ArrayBuffer(4);
expect(baseReq.clone({body}).serializeBody()).toBe(body);
});
it('passes URLSearchParams through', () => {
const body = new URLSearchParams('foo=1&bar=2');
expect(baseReq.clone({body}).serializeBody()).toBe(body);
});
it('passes strings through', () => {
const body = 'hello world';
expect(baseReq.clone({body}).serializeBody()).toBe(body);
});
it('serializes arrays as json', () => {
expect(baseReq.clone({body: ['a', 'b']}).serializeBody()).toBe('["a","b"]');
});
it('handles numbers as json', () => {
expect(baseReq.clone({body: 314159}).serializeBody()).toBe('314159');
});
it('handles objects as json', () => {
const req = baseReq.clone({body: {data: 'test data'}});
expect(req.serializeBody()).toBe('{"data":"test data"}');
});
it('serializes parameters as urlencoded', () => {
const params = new HttpParams().append('first', 'value').append('second', 'other');
const withParams = baseReq.clone({body: params});
expect(withParams.serializeBody()).toEqual('first=value&second=other');
expect(withParams.detectContentTypeHeader())
.toEqual('application/x-www-form-urlencoded;charset=UTF-8');
});
});
